### Changelog — Tollgate Payments, v3.8.1

Renamed `RETRY_WINDOW` to `TEST_RETRY_WINDOW_MS` to fix flaky integration tests caused by ambiguous units. Contractors updating older branches should rename the key everywhere before rerunning the suite. The sandbox gateway also now requires authentication on every test run, so append the gateway credential as the next line of your env file.

vault entry, bafop-fawip: LEDGER_TOKEN20=7a78ec66db5d9c2b09ae

**Q: How does Brindlewick handle localized date formats?**

All dates in the Brindlewick scheduler are stored as UTC timestamps and rendered per-locale at display time using the Fennel formatting layer. Do not hardcode formats in templates; the locale registry in `fmt/locales` covers every supported region, including week-start differences. If a new locale is requested, add it there and update the snapshot tests. The registry itself is sealed behind the localization vault, which you can unlock with the recovery passphrase below.

unlock words, fawig-bagef: olidor-holir-istox-holath-tamys-quenion-giliel

## Deployment

The Tallowmere payroll exporter now emits the v3 column-delimited format; v2 files are rejected at ingestion. For review: export files are encrypted at rest, signed before transfer, and never written to shared volumes. The format change removed plaintext employee fields from headers. Deployment is a single rolling restart; no downtime window needed. Verify the signing step runs before upload, not after. The exporter reads the following configuration values at deploy time.

settings of hahaf-bahap:
quenix:
  log_level: debug
  metrics_host: metrics.quenix.qorvelsys.internal
  pool_size: 8

## Further reading

The Pemberline restock planner generates nightly routes for the Saltmarsh vending fleet. It pulls inventory deltas from machine telemetry, forecasts demand per slot, and emits a ranked restock list for drivers. On-call concerns are usually stale telemetry (machines offline more than 12 hours) or a planner run that exceeds its 30-minute window. Both conditions page the on-call rotation. Alert thresholds, retry commands, and the manual-rerun procedure are documented on the internal operations page below.

wiki page, bagef-yajof: https://sentry.sivrelcloud.corp/board